可视化数据屏幕怎么编写
-
在进行可视化数据屏幕编写时,我们可以按照以下步骤进行:
一、需求分析:
在开始编写可视化数据屏幕之前,首先需要明确用户的需求以及数据展示的目的。了解用户需要关注的数据内容,以及他们希望从数据中获取的信息,可以帮助我们更好地设计屏幕布局和选择适当的可视化图表类型。二、数据准备:
在编写可视化数据屏幕之前,我们需要确保数据是准确的、完整的,并且已经按照我们需要的格式进行了整理。这可能涉及到数据清洗、数据处理、数据转换等步骤,以确保数据可以被正确地呈现在屏幕上。三、选择合适的可视化图表类型:
根据需求和数据的特点,选择合适的可视化图表类型非常重要。常见的可视化图表类型包括柱状图、折线图、饼图、散点图、雷达图等。不同类型的数据适合不同的可视化图表,选择合适的图表类型可以更好地展示数据信息。四、设计屏幕布局:
在设计可视化数据屏幕时,需要考虑布局的清晰度和效果。确保信息的排版合理,图表之间的关联性明确,同时也要注意整体的美观性和用户体验。合理的布局可以帮助用户更快地获取信息,并且提升屏幕的可读性。五、绘制图表:
根据选择的图表类型和数据,开始绘制图表。在绘制图表时,需要保证绘图的准确性和清晰度。可以利用各种可视化工具来帮助我们绘制各种类型的图表,例如Python的matplotlib库、Tableau、Power BI等。六、添加交互功能:
为了提升用户体验和数据的交互性,可以考虑添加一些交互功能,如数据筛选、数据联动、图表缩放等。这些交互功能可以使用户更深入地挖掘数据,并且更直观地理解数据之间的关系。七、测试与优化:
在完成可视化数据屏幕的编写后,进行测试以确保屏幕的正常运行和数据的准确性。根据测试结果和用户反馈,对屏幕进行优化和改进,以提升用户体验和数据展示效果。通过以上步骤,我们可以有效地编写出具有良好效果和用户体验的可视化数据屏幕,帮助用户更好地理解和分析数据。
1年前 -
编写可视化数据屏幕通常涉及以下几个关键步骤和技术:
-
选择合适的编程语言和工具:首先,您需要选择一种适合数据可视化的编程语言和工具。常用的数据可视化编程语言包括Python、R、JavaScript等,而常用的可视化工具包括Matplotlib、Seaborn、Plotly、D3.js等。根据您的数据和需求,选择适合的编程语言和工具进行开发。
-
收集和准备数据:在编写可视化数据屏幕之前,您需要先收集和准备好要展示的数据。数据可以来自各种来源,如Excel表格、数据库、API等。确保数据结构清晰、完整,并且符合可视化要求。
-
设计可视化界面:在编写可视化数据屏幕时,您需要设计一个清晰、直观的界面,以展示数据及相关信息。界面设计应考虑用户体验,包括布局、颜色搭配、交互方式等。您可以使用HTML、CSS等技术来实现界面设计。
-
编写数据可视化代码:根据您选择的编程语言和工具,开始编写数据可视化相关的代码。根据数据类型和需求,选择合适的图表类型(如折线图、柱状图、散点图等)进行展示。在代码中,设置图表样式、数据映射、标签说明等,以实现数据的可视化展示。
-
添加交互功能:为提升用户体验,您可以添加一些交互功能,如数据筛选、放大缩小、鼠标悬停提示等。这些交互功能可以使用户更加直观地理解数据,并且增加数据探索的乐趣。
-
进行测试和优化:完成可视化数据屏幕后,进行测试以确保功能正常运行、界面美观、用户体验良好等。根据测试结果进行优化和调整,确保数据可视化屏幕达到最佳效果。
总结来说,编写可视化数据屏幕需要选择合适的编程语言和工具,收集并准备好数据,设计界面,编写数据可视化代码,添加交互功能,并进行测试和优化。通过以上步骤,您可以创建出符合需求的数据可视化屏幕,帮助用户更加直观地理解数据。
1年前 -
-
可视化数据屏幕的编写方法与流程
在数字化时代,数据变得越来越重要,而数据可视化则是将数据通过图表、图形等可视化方式进行展示,以便更直观、更易于理解。本文将从数据收集、清洗、分析到可视化展示等方面详细介绍可视化数据屏幕的编写方法与流程。
1. 数据收集
1.1 确定数据源
首先需要确定数据的来源,数据可以来自数据库、API、日志文件等不同的数据源。根据需求选择合适的数据源,保证数据的准确性和完整性。
1.2 数据抓取与导入
根据数据源的不同,可以使用各种工具或编程语言进行数据抓取与导入操作,比如使用Python的pandas库、SQL语句、ETL工具等。
1.3 数据清洗
对导入的数据进行清洗,处理缺失值、异常值、重复值等问题,保证数据质量。常见的数据清洗操作包括去除空值、去除重复值、数据格式转换等。
2. 数据分析与可视化
2.1 数据分析
在进行数据可视化之前,需要先对数据进行分析,了解数据的特征、趋势、关联性等。可以使用统计学方法、机器学习算法等进行数据分析,找出数据背后的规律和价值点。
2.2 确定可视化目标
根据数据分析的结果,确定可视化的目标和需求,明确要传达的信息和观点。比如展示销售额随时间的变化趋势、不同产品销售额的对比等。
2.3 选择合适的可视化工具
根据需求选择合适的可视化工具,常用的可视化工具包括Tableau、Power BI、Python的matplotlib、seaborn库等。根据数据类型和展示效果选择合适的图表类型,如折线图、柱状图、饼图等。
2.4 设计可视化布局
设计可视化的整体布局,包括标题、图表、图例、标签等元素。保持整体风格一致,突出重点信息,避免信息过载。
2.5 创建可视化图表
根据需求和设计布局,创建相应的图表并填充数据。调整图表样式、颜色、大小等属性,使其清晰、易读。
2.6 添加交互功能
为提升用户体验,可以在可视化图表中添加交互功能,比如筛选、排序、联动等功能,使用户可以根据自身需求对数据进行动态操作。
3. 数据可视化优化
3.1 提升可视化效果
通过调整图表样式、颜色搭配、字体大小等方式,提升可视化效果,突出重点信息,使信息更易于理解和吸引眼球。
3.2 响应式设计
考虑不同设备的显示效果,进行响应式设计,保证在PC端、移动端等各种设备上都能有良好的显示效果。
3.3 定期更新与优化
定期检查可视化数据的准确性,及时更新数据和优化可视化效果,保持数据展示的时效性和有效性。
4. 数据可视化发布与共享
4.1 导出与保存可视化结果
完成可视化数据屏幕后,可以将结果导出保存为图片、PDF、HTML等格式,以便进行共享或发布。
4.2 共享与发布
根据需求,选择合适的方式进行数据可视化的共享与发布,可以通过邮件、链接、内部网站等方式进行分享,让更多人了解数据背后的故事。
4.3 反馈与评估
收集用户反馈意见和建议,不断改进和优化数据可视化屏幕,提升用户体验和效果。
通过以上方法和流程,可以编写出具有吸引力和实用性的可视化数据屏幕,有效地传达数据信息,帮助用户更好地了解数据,做出正确的决策。
1年前